Synthesis of 1-(1,1-dimethylethoxycarbonyl)4-phenylmethylpiperazine STR30 A solution of 3.4 g (0.024 mole) of 1,1-dimethylethoxy carbonylazide in 5 ml of pyridine was rapidly added to a stirred solution of 1-phenylmethylpiperazine (4.2 g, 0.024 mole) in 5 ml of pyridine. An initial exothermic reaction was noted. The mixture was allowed to stir overnight, diluted with water and the product was extracted with two 50 ml portions of ether. The ether extracts were dried (MgSO4), filtered, and evaporated to yield a yellow oil. Column chromatography (2″ diameter column, 500 g of silica gel, ether eluent) followed by sublimation at 110/0.5 mm returned 5.7 g (86%) of white solid, m.p. 64-73. The solid was dissolved in 50 ml of ether and cooled to -70. The resultant white solid was filtered off to yield 4.5 g (68%) of product, m.p. 71-3. Calc. for C16 H24 N2 O2 (276.38): C, 69.53; H, 8.75; N, 10.14. Found: C, 69.44; H, 8.82; N, 10.15.
